Eight primary schools participated in the competition: Borume Primary School, Nare Mohlarerwa Primary School, Ambergate Primary School, Masealele Primary School, Thabantsho Primary School, Mafifing Primary School, Crawcouw Primary School, and Mamadisha Primary School.
All participating schools received Certificates of Recognition for their commitment to maintaining clean, healthy and safe learning environments.
Competition Winners:
– 1st Place: Borume Primary School (Cooperspark Village) – R30,000, a printer, a laptop, cleaning materials and a trophy.
– 2nd Place: Nare Mohlarerwa Primary School (Pinkies Sebotse) – R20,000, a printer and a trophy.
– 3rd Place: Ambergate Primary School (Ngwanallela Village) – R10,000, a printer and a trophy.
The competition encourages schools to uphold high standards of hygiene and environmental management while instilling a culture of cleanliness among learners. CDM extends appreciation to sponsors Pick n Pay, Blue Ribbon and Phatsima for supporting the initiative. The competition took place on 09 March 2026.
